This is a 42m steel‑built, all‑welded, single‑deck, three‑tier deckhouse azimuthing tugboat for offshore service. It is classed with CCS ✠CSA TUG; R1; Ice Class B; ✠CSM AUT‑0. The vessel is powered by two 2500 kW main engines driving two 360° azimuthing thrusters, with bollard pull up to 80 tonnes and speed up to 14 knots. Endurance is no less than 5,000 nautical miles. This non-self-propelled coastal crane barge was built in 2007, with an LOA of 50.90m and a breadth of 21.00m. It features a fixed crane with a maximum SWL of 200t (at 18m radius) and a rotating capacity of 150t. The vessel is equipped with 360° rotation capabilities, triple generator sets, and complete safety & navigation equipment. It is ideal for offshore lifting, marine construction, and salvage operations.

This vessel is a large‑scale hydraulic cutter suction dredger with 3000m³/h productivity. Key parameters: overall length 87.5–90.5m, breadth 16.0m, dredging depth 1.5–28m, discharge distance 4500m, cutter power 2400KW, total installed power ~10,000kW. Equipped with inboard and submersible pumps, positioning pile system, anchor rod system and multi-function winches. This floating crane vessel adopts a fixed A‑frame derrick crane structure (non‑slewing). The A‑frame jib provides high rigidity and stability for heavy lifting. Key advantages include high load capacity, strong stability, precise control, and suitability for long‑distance and high‑height heavy lifts. The jib can reach up to 62°, supporting maximum 3600‑ton lifting at optimized outreach.
